"If you receive an error message that you are unable to connect to the server, it basically means that you have one or more ports blocked on your internet connection. They can either be blocked by your Internet Service Provider, or if you are using a router, modem with router function or firewall software. We cannot recommend the usage of W-Lan or websticks. If you use one of the mentioned devices in order to connect to the internet, please switch to wired connection in order to improve the connection stability and speed. If the Router you are using is compatible with UPnP, please make sure that the UPnP function is enabled. Please disable any firewall/antivirus program on your pc. Also disable the Router?s Firewall function and make sure you the following ports aren't blocked by your ISP (Internet Service Provider) and are open on your router (refer to the Router Manual in order to this): Please also ensure that DMZ is activated.

PC: TCP: 80, 44, 4000-4200, 6112 UDP: Auto mode: 5730-5739, 6112 Manual mode: It is possible to set any UDP port number from the "settings.exe" in the Konami Start menu folder.

PS3: TCP: 80, 443, 5000-5200, 6112 UDP: Auto mode: 3658, 5730-5739, 6112 *default is 3658 Manual mode: It is possible to set any port UDP number from "Port Settings" menu on the "System Settings" in the PlayStations main screen.

Xbox360 TCP: 53, 80, 3074, 6112 UDP: 53,88, 3074, 6112 * based on the Xbox Live port information http://support.microsoft.com/kb/908874/uk?sd=xbox"

@Dmahn83 - thanks for helping but I think you are missing the point here. The issue is not about unable to connect to the server. The problem is that during certain matches, the server will kick the player out (unexpectedly) and when it happens a message to the like of 'Connection Lost to Server' error appears. Some matches will finish without issue.

When it happens, the player will lose by default 3-0, division points are lost and the match entry fee is lost. It is worse than someone quit-cheating on you because you lose everything in this case! A quit-cheat will only mean you lose the potential winfall (money and division points).

The issue appears to be Konami server acting up (e.g. not stable and/or unable to handle connection loads).
